Overview Iranian‑aligned cyber actors pose an elevated near‑term risk due to their history of espionage, credential theft, disruptive attacks, and high‑visibility “hacktivist” and disinformation operations, often targeting U.S. and allied interests through phishing, exploitation of exposed systems, and social manipulation.
